New Zealand: Opposition recognizes Jacinda's victory
Counting is under way in New Zealand's general election, with the opposition acknowledging that so far Prime Minister Jacinda Ardern's party has won.
Opposition leader Judith Collins also congratulated New Zealand Prime Minister Jacinda Arden on the phone.
Judith Collins, leader of New Zealand's opposition National Party, told supporters that the Labor Party had achieved "extraordinary results" in the election and had telephoned Prime Minister Jacinda Ardern to congratulate her.
He also said that Jacinda Arden promises that the National Party will be a strong opposition, we will account for the government's failed promises.
The counting of votes is underway in New Zealand, while the final official results have not yet been announced.
